We are looking for a Specialist for top media & entertainment company hybrid out of their Burbank, CA offices! As Specialist, your role is primarily focused on aligning the publishing data in the company's internal recorded music and publishing database systems. You have an affinity for the company, its music and the copyright contained therein. You also have experience with copyright licensing and can work to close licensing gaps resulting from missing metadata alignments between the company's internal systems. Close collaboration with the Copyright Administration and Copyright Licensing & Permissions teams is essential for success in this role. Responsibilities:
